技术文摘
Controller 元数据:所存内容与状态解析
Controller 元数据:所存内容与状态解析
在软件开发的领域中,Controller(控制器)扮演着至关重要的角色,而其中的元数据更是包含着丰富且关键的信息。理解 Controller 元数据所存储的内容以及其状态,对于优化软件性能、提高开发效率和保障系统稳定性具有重要意义。
Controller 元数据所存储的内容通常涵盖了多种关键要素。首先是与请求处理相关的信息,包括请求的类型(如 GET、POST 等)、请求的路径以及对应的处理方法。这些信息使得系统能够准确地将接收到的用户请求分发到正确的处理逻辑中。
元数据中还包含了关于输入和输出参数的详细描述。这包括参数的数据类型、长度限制、是否必填等。通过明确这些信息,开发者能够更好地进行输入验证和错误处理,确保系统的安全性和稳定性。
Controller 元数据还可能记录了与权限控制相关的内容。例如,哪些用户角色或权限级别可以访问特定的控制器方法,从而实现精细的访问控制,保护系统的敏感操作。
在状态方面,Controller 元数据的状态反映了控制器当前的运行情况和可用性。它可以指示控制器是否处于正常工作状态、是否正在处理请求、是否存在错误或异常等。通过实时监测这些状态信息,开发人员能够及时发现并解决潜在的问题,确保系统的持续稳定运行。
对于性能优化而言,对 Controller 元数据的深入理解也具有重要价值。通过分析元数据中的请求处理频率、响应时间等指标,开发者可以识别出性能瓶颈所在,并针对性地进行优化,例如调整算法、增加缓存等。
在复杂的系统架构中,Controller 元数据还能够帮助不同模块之间进行有效的通信和协作。其他组件可以通过读取元数据来了解控制器的功能和接口,从而实现更高效的集成和交互。
Controller 元数据所存储的内容和其状态是软件开发过程中不可或缺的重要组成部分。深入研究和有效利用这些元数据,能够显著提升软件的质量、性能和可维护性,为用户提供更优质、稳定和高效的服务体验。
TAGS: Controller 元数据 所存内容 状态解析 Controller 状态
- PolarDB 数据库并行查询技术的深度剖析
- 鸿蒙 ACE 框架:JS 调用 C++ 之(1)
- C 语言零基础:运算符与表达式全面剖析 轻松掌握
- 中科大郭光灿院士团队首次完成量子信息掩蔽
- 前端一年半经验面经汇总
- TikTok 推出新开发者工具 涵盖登录凭证与声音分享等功能给第三方
- 前端智能化视角下的“低代码/无代码”
- 云原生数据中台的技术及趋势剖析
- 微服务化后的注意要点
- 项目中引入网关后的相关举措
- Python 开发 QQ 机器人的方法
- 你是否用过这四款 Python 分词工具?
- JavaScript HTMLDOM 元素:一篇文章让你知晓
- 架构设计的三项原则
- Python 卓越代码实践:性能、内存与可用性